The white business signs that have been removed along county roads are being held at the transfer station. The will be returned only to the business owners. If you would like your sign back please contact Jeff at transfersite@townofbarneswi.gov. Signs will be discarded after 12/31/2025.

Starting October 1, 2025, the transfer site will be returning to its Winter schedule. Wednesdays 8am-2pm and Sundays 8am-2pm. 2026 site passes will be available for purchase as of December 1, 2025 at a cost of $120 per calendar year. Payment options are checks and credit/debit cards only. Passes are REQUIRED for ALL uses of the Transfer Site and Brush Dump (even Recycling)
The Food Shelf at the Community Church is open the 2nd Wednesday of the month from 9-11am.
The Barnes Ambulance is offering free monthly vitals check the first and third Thursday of every month at the Town Hall from 11am-12pm. Learn more here.
